如何通过FTP服务器高效上传和下载图片?

您提供的内容似乎不完整,无法得知具体信息。请提供更多细节以便我能够生成一个准确的摘要。如果您是在询问如何通过FTP服务器上传图片,那么通常需要使用FTP客户端软件,输入服务器地址、用户名和密码,然后导航到要上传图片的目录进行上传。

FTP(File Transfer Protocol,文件传输协议)服务器是网络中用于存储和传输文件的计算机系统,图片通过FTP服务器进行上传和下载操作,在多种场景下有着广泛的应用,例如网站的内容管理、企业文档的共享等,图片通过FTP服务器的上传和下载涉及多个关键环节,包括服务器的搭建、配置、以及与Web服务器的集成等,具体分析如下:

ftp服务器 图片_FTP
(图片来源网络,侵删)

1、FTP服务器搭建

选择FTP服务器软件:市面上有多种FTP服务器软件,如FileZilla Server、ProFTPD、vsftpd等,选择合适的软件需要考虑操作系统的兼容性、安全性、性能等因素。

安装FTP服务器软件:安装过程一般在软件官网有详细指导,FileZilla Server提供了Windows、Linux、Mac OS X下的安装包。

配置FTP服务器:配置主要涉及用户权限、目录访问限制、连接数限制、日志记录等,这些配置确保了服务器的安全性和稳定性。

2、FTP服务器与图片上传

用户上传界面设计:尽管FTP服务器允许用户直接上传文件,但通常需要配合应用服务器端的界面设计,使最终用户能够便捷地上传图片。

上传权限和空间限制:为了服务器的安全和管理方便,通常为不同的用户设置不同的上传权限和空间限制。

图片格式和大小限制:从用户体验和带宽资源考虑,常常需要限制上传图片的格式和大小。

ftp服务器 图片_FTP
(图片来源网络,侵删)

3、图片服务器集成

与Web服务器集成:图片上传到FTP服务器后,往往需要通过Web服务器进行展示,这要求FTP服务器与Web服务器之间有良好的集成,比如通过nginx进行反向代理来实现图片的访问。

自动同步机制:在一些场景中,需要设置FTP服务器和其他服务器之间的自动同步机制,确保图片一旦上传到FTP服务器,可以自动分发到CDN或其他存储服务上。

4、安全性与访问控制

FTP over SSL/TLS:为了保证数据传输的安全,经常使用SSL/TLS对FTP通道进行加密,避免敏感信息被窃听。

防火墙和访问限制:设置防火墙规则和IP地址访问限制,可以进一步保护FTP服务器,防止未授权访问。

5、性能与可靠性优化

负载均衡:在高并发访问的场景下,可以通过负载均衡技术将请求分发到多台FTP服务器,提升服务的可用性和稳定性。

ftp服务器 图片_FTP
(图片来源网络,侵删)

缓存策略:对于热门图片的访问,可以在FTP服务器和应用服务器之间实现缓存策略,减少对FTP服务器的直接访问,提高访问速度。

6、访问和使用方式

支持多种访问方式:FTP服务器应支持FTP和HTTP等多种访问方式,以满足不同场景的需求,用户可以通过FTP客户端软件上传下载文件,也可以通过浏览器直接访问图片资源。

用户友好的访问接口:提供简洁明了的访问和操作指引,保障各类用户都能快速上手。

在了解以上内容后,以下还有几点需要注意:

数据备份与恢复:定期对FTP服务器上的数据进行备份,并验证恢复过程,确保数据不会因意外损坏或丢失。

日志管理:合理配置日志记录策略,既能确保安全审计的需要,又避免因日志量过大而影响服务器性能。

更新与维护:定期检查FTP服务器软件的更新,及时修补可能存在的安全漏洞。

结合以上信息,建议在实施FTP服务器部署时,关注以下几个方面:选择适合的FTP服务器软件;确保强密码策略和安全的认证机制;根据需求配置好权限和存储限制;优化FTP服务器的性能和可靠性;以及加强安全性措施,如使用SSL/TLS加密,考虑到易用性,可为用户提供图形化界面或者简化的文件操作流程,使得非技术用户也能轻松地上传和下载图片,管理员应当定期进行系统维护和数据备份,以防止数据丢失和服务中断。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-08-16 12:17
下一篇 2024-08-16 12:25

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

QQ-14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信